(Note 14) Reserve for interest on non-performing loans This amount totalling $2,750,622 (2016 - $2,565,380) is created to set aside interest accrued on non-performing loans where certain conditions are met in accordance with International Accounting Standard (IAS) 39. The guidelines of Section 202 (2) of the Co-operative Societies Act Cap. 378A, however do not allow for the accrual of such interest. The interest is therefore set aside in a reserve and is not available for distribution to members. 23.
